A cool morning with grass frost in Foxford. Looks like a nice day ahead and conditions are good for the last weekend of the season.  The river crept up yesterday afternoon and peaked at 0.88m at Ballylahan bridge. It is now dropping and is at 0.77m at Ballylahan. As a few more anglers have arrived we are getting better catch reports. Prawn has been the best method but this may change today with the fresh water, spin and worm should work well also. Lots of fish throughout the system and it is well worth a go.
